Boot Disk Diagnostic Test

The boot disk diagnostic test verifies the presence and readiness of a primary boot controller. If a
controller is present and ready, the test checks for a valid operating system boot sector.
To run the Boot Disk diagnostic test, select Boot Disk Test from the Diagnostics Utility menu.

Auto-Configuration Process

The auto-configuration process automatically runs when you boot the server for the first time. During the
power-up sequence, in many cases the system ROM automatically configures the entire system without
needing any intervention. During this process, the ORCA Utility, in most cases, automatically configures
the array with a default setting based on the number of drives connected to the server.
